A novel pro-oxidant combination of resveratrol and copper reduces transplant related toxicities in patients receiving high dose melphalan for multiple myeloma (RESCU 001).

Abstract

BACKGROUND

Transplant related toxicity is a major therapeutic challenge. We have previously reported that the toxicity of chemotherapy is largely not directly because of the drugs themselves; rather it is mainly due to DNA damage, apoptosis and hyper-inflammation triggered by cell-free chromatin particles that are released because of drug-induced host cell death. Cell-free chromatin particles can be inactivated by free-radicals which are generated when the nutraceuticals resveratrol and copper are administered orally. We investigated if a combination of resveratrol and copper would reduce transplant related toxicities in an exploratory, prospective dose-escalation study.

PATIENTS AND METHODS

Twenty-five patients with multiple myeloma were enrolled between March 2017 to August 2019. Patients were divided into 3 groups: control (Group 1, N = 5) received vehicle alone; group 2 (N = 15) received resveratrol-copper at dose level I (resveratrol = 5.6 mg and copper = 560 ng); group 3 (N = 5) received resveratrol-copper at dose level II (resveratrol = 50 mg and copper = 5 μg). The dose was given twice daily with the first dose administered 48 hours before administering melphalan and continued until day +21 post-transplant. Common Terminology Criteria for Adverse Events version 4.02 was used to assess toxicities which included oral mucositis, nausea, vomiting and diarrhea. Measurement of inflammatory cytokines was done by ELISA.

RESULTS

All patients (100%) in the control group developed grade 3/4 oral mucositis compared to 8/20 (40%) in both resveratrol-copper group 2 plus group 3 combined (P = 0.039). Reduction in inflammatory cytokines: salivary TNF - α (p = 0.012) and IL-1β (p = 0.009) in dose level I but not in dose level II was observed.

CONCLUSIONS

A combination of resveratrol-copper reduced transplant related toxicities in patients with multiple myeloma receiving high dose melphalan. We conclude that relatively inexpensive nutraceuticals may be useful as adjuncts to chemotherapy to reduce its toxicity.

REGISTRATION

The trial was registered under Clinical Trial Registry of India (no.CTRI/2018/02/011905).

摘要

背景

移植相关毒性是一项重大的治疗挑战。我们之前曾报道,化疗的毒性很大程度上并非直接源于药物本身;相反,主要是由于药物诱导宿主细胞死亡后释放的无细胞染色质颗粒引发的DNA损伤、细胞凋亡和过度炎症。当口服营养保健品白藜芦醇和铜时会产生自由基,无细胞染色质颗粒可被这些自由基灭活。在一项探索性、前瞻性剂量递增研究中,我们研究了白藜芦醇和铜的组合是否会降低移植相关毒性。

患者与方法

2017年3月至2019年8月招募了25例多发性骨髓瘤患者。患者分为3组:对照组(第1组,N = 5)仅接受赋形剂;第2组(N = 15)接受剂量水平I的白藜芦醇 - 铜组合(白藜芦醇 = 5.6毫克,铜 = 560纳克);第3组(N = 5)接受剂量水平II的白藜芦醇 - 铜组合(白藜芦醇 = 50毫克,铜 = 5微克)。剂量每日给药两次,第一剂在给予美法仑前48小时给药,并持续至移植后第21天。采用不良事件通用术语标准第4.02版评估毒性,包括口腔黏膜炎、恶心、呕吐和腹泻。通过酶联免疫吸附测定法检测炎性细胞因子。

结果

对照组所有患者(100%)发生3/4级口腔黏膜炎,而白藜芦醇 - 铜组合的第2组加第3组合计8/20(40%)发生(P = 0.039)。观察到炎性细胞因子减少:剂量水平I时唾液肿瘤坏死因子 -α(p = 0.012)和白细胞介素 -1β(p = 0.009)减少,但剂量水平II时未减少。

结论

白藜芦醇 - 铜组合降低了接受高剂量美法仑的多发性骨髓瘤患者的移植相关毒性。我们得出结论,相对廉价的营养保健品可能作为化疗辅助药物以降低其毒性。

注册情况

该试验在印度临床试验注册中心注册(注册号:CTRI/2018/02/011905)。
